چکیده

Lipoxygenase was extracted from a local isolate of Aspergillus niger that was obtained from maize. The isolate was grown and biomass was harvested after 5days of incubation at 30°C for detecting enzymatic activity. Three steps were used to purify lipoxygenase: concentration by using ammonium sulfate with (30-90%) saturation , then ion exchange chromatography by using DEAE Sephadex A-50 with NaCl (0-1)N. Two peaks appeared at the washing step and four peaks appeared at the elution step, Only one peak had specific activity ,which was 592.14 u/mg, That peak was chosen for the third step of purification, using gel filtration chromatography with Sephadex G-100. Only one peak showed specific activity (1069.7u/mg). The purity of enzyme was tested by gel electrophoresis using polyacrylamide, The enzyme was show to be purified by appearance as band. The characteristics of purified lipoxygenase were then studied: The molecular weight was104 KDa as shown by SDS- pol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is, The optimum temperature and pH of enzyme activity were 35 ̊Cand 6.5 respectively. Heat stability and optimum pH of stability were (0-45) ̊C and (7-6) respectively. The effect of some mineral ions on enzymatic activity, had been noticed that CaCl2, KCl, NiCl2 , MgCl2 and MnCl2 increased the activity while the enzymatic activity was decreased when using ZnCl2,FeCl3 , and CuCl2. EDTA inhibited the enzyme activity. Studying of kinetic constants showed that Michaelis constant (Km) and maximum velocity (Vmax) of the enzyme were 0.2 mg/mLand 45 µm/mL/min respectively. The activation energy was 8 kcal/mole, and the denaturation energy was 54 kcal/mole.
